Ask your administrator if you think this is wrong. ====== Mastoid cells ====== The [[mastoid]] cells (also called air cells of Lenoir or mastoid cells of Lenoir) are air-filled cavities within the mastoid process of the temporal bone of the cranium. The mastoid cells are a form of skeletal pneumaticity. Infection in these cells is called mastoiditis. mastoid_cells.txt Last modified: 2024/06/07 02:52by 127.0.0.1
